From db5d322b8d0167d01a80d9d3e4d0fa91539e6268 Mon Sep 17 00:00:00 2001 From: =?utf8?q?Jelmer=20Vernoo=C4=B3?= Date: Thu, 21 Dec 2017 23:50:21 +0100 Subject: [PATCH] m.images: don't display exif tags if there is no exif present. --- pelican-plugins/m/images.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/pelican-plugins/m/images.py b/pelican-plugins/m/images.py index b8e12176..0e7a4e15 100644 --- a/pelican-plugins/m/images.py +++ b/pelican-plugins/m/images.py @@ -185,7 +185,7 @@ class ImageGrid(rst.Directive): im = PIL.Image.open(absuri) # Get EXIF info, if it's there - if hasattr(im, '_getexif'): + if hasattr(im, '_getexif') and im._getexif() is not None: exif = { PIL.ExifTags.TAGS[k]: v for k, v in im._getexif().items() -- 2.30.2